Not very easy to find involving a drive along some hair raisingly small lanes. From ponsanooth, take the turning at the bridge (centre of village) past shop and school and head up very narrow, steep lane until you meet t junction at top (approx 1 mile). Straight accross is a farm track which leads to Tory farm. From here bear right on a footpath accross a couple of fields, the stone is directly in front of Tremenheere farmhouse. 9ft tall with a square-ish profile and slightly bulbous top. Has metal eyelet fixed into it at the top, apparently once attatched to a washing line. Maengurta Posted by Maengurta
